Front-end/React
리액트에서 이벤트 처리하기
mooyou
2024. 12. 21. 21:48
728x90
300x250
SMALL
리액트에서 이벤트는 DOM 요소에 이벤트 핸들러를 등록해 처리한다.
HTML에서 이벤트 속성에 문자열을 전달하는 방식과 달리, 리액트에서는 JSX에 이벤트 핸들러로 참조를 전달한다.
function App() {
const handleClick = () => {
console.log("버튼이 클릭되었습니다!");
};
return <button onClick={handleClick}>클릭</button>;
}
위 코드에서 onClick 속성은 소문자가 아닌 camelCase로 작성해야 하며, 함수는 문자열이 아닌 함수 참조를 전달해야 한다.
728x90
반응형
LIST